Job Description


Basic Purpose

Responsible for processing, checkout, verification of control area interchange. Responds to short-term requests for transmission service, and accounting of control area inadvertent energy. Oversees the scheduled and actual interchange in the aspects of pre-schedule, real-time, and after-the-fact. Provides support for Energy Imbalance Market operations.


Responsibilities


Essential Duties and Responsibilities Performs transmission interchange pre-scheduling, real-time, and “after-the-fact” functions including review of e-tags, hourly checkout, daily checkout, problem-solving and reconciliation of scheduled/actual interchange. OASIS Administration, including responding to short-term requests for transmission service and create/update outage postings. Maintains situational awareness and effective communications with Company’s Balancing Authority Operator and Transmission System Operator in regard to system performance. Provides support to the Energy Imbalance Market operations by: •Analyzing information and providing hour-ahead and day-ahead support for EIM participation. •Providing interchange and intra-change schedules to the EIM. •Monitoring transmission and resource contingencies in real-time, and updating transmission interchange and EIM participation, as per established criteria. Maintains communications with the management team regarding operational performance of Company’s electric system. Provides training to other employees on area of expertise. Ensures all compliance aspects of position are known and followed; understands and complies with all policies, codes and regulations applicable to position and company. Performs related duties as assigned.

About Us


NV Energy is looking for qualified people to join us in one of the premier energy companies in the West. Located in the fastest growing state in the United States, NV Energy provides electricity to 1.3 million customers throughout Nevada as well as a state tourist population exceeding 40 million annually. Among the many communities we serve are Las Vegas, Reno-Sparks, Henderson, Elko and South Lake Tahoe. We also provide natural gas to more than 155,000 citizens in the Reno-Sparks area.
